1. The Flavor Profile: A Tale of Two Chickens

The core difference lies in the flavor profiles. KFC's Original Recipe boasts a unique blend of eleven herbs and spices – a closely guarded secret passed down through generations. This creates a savory, subtly sweet, and undeniably addictive flavor that's both comforting and complex. The blend features notes of pepper, salt, and herbs, resulting in a balanced taste that appeals to a broad audience.

Original Recipe: A Classic Blend

The Original Recipe is characterized by its well-balanced flavor profile. You get a savory base with subtle hints of sweetness and a slight peppery kick. It's the familiar taste that many associate with KFC itself.

Hot & Spicy: A Fiery Counterpart

In contrast, the Hot & Spicy chicken introduces a fiery dimension. While the base still incorporates the Original Recipe's eleven herbs and spices, a significant amount of cayenne pepper and other chili-based spices are added, resulting in a noticeable heat. The spiciness is prominent, yet balanced to prevent the other flavors from being completely overpowered.

2. The Heat Level: Mild vs. Fiery

The heat level is a stark contrast between the two. The Original Recipe is mild, almost entirely lacking in spice. This makes it a perfect choice for those who prefer a more traditional fried chicken flavor without any significant heat.

Hot & Spicy's Fiery Kick

The Hot & Spicy chicken, on the other hand, delivers a noticeable kick. The level of heat can vary slightly depending on individual batches and preparation, but it's consistently spicier than the Original Recipe. This makes it ideal for spice enthusiasts.

3. The Breading: Subtle Differences in Texture

While both varieties utilize a similar breading process, subtle differences exist in texture and crispiness. The Original Recipe's breading tends to be slightly thicker and crispier, offering a satisfying crunch with each bite.

Crunchy Coatings

Both types of KFC chicken are known for their crispy breading, but there are minor differences. The Original Recipe's breading is often described as being extra crunchy. This is likely due to a slightly longer frying time and the different spices used.

Hot & Spicy: A Lighter Breading?

The Hot & Spicy chicken might have a slightly thinner coating, mainly because the added spices can affect the breading's texture. However, the difference is subtle and may not be noticeable to everyone.

Q3: What are the ingredients in KFC's Original Recipe?

A3: The exact recipe for KFC's Original Recipe is a closely guarded secret, but it's known to include a blend of eleven herbs and spices. The specific ingredients remain undisclosed.

Q4: Is the Hot & Spicy chicken significantly hotter than the Original Recipe?

A4: Yes, the Hot & Spicy chicken is noticeably spicier than the Original Recipe. The addition of cayenne pepper and other chili spices creates a considerable heat difference.
